We are seeking a dynamic Logistics ERP Analyst to join our team. The successful candidate will be responsible for analyzing our current shipping processes and leading the transition to the new ERP software system (D365) scheduled to launch in early 2025. This role requires strong analytical skills, project management expertise, and the ability to effectively communicate with team members at all levels.

Essentials Duties

  • Analyze current shipping, logistics and supply chain processes to identify gaps and differences compared to the new ERP to early manage and solve bottlenecks and identify possible areas for improvement.

  • Collaborate with cross-functional teams to gather data and insights on shipping operations.

  • Lead the transition to a new ERP software system for the shipping department during the go-live phase

  • Work closely with IT and to configure the ERP software to meet the needs of the shipping department.

  • Train shipping department staff on the use of the new ERP software system.

  • Provide regular updates to management on the progress of the ERP implementation and shipping process optimization initiatives.

  • Perform assigned tasks in conformance with procedures and instructions established in the Business Management System (BMS) and in compliance with applicable Environmental, Health, and Safety (EHS) regulatory requirements.

Qualifications

  • Bachelor's degree in supply chain management, logistics, business administration, or a related field.

  • Supply chain experience is a plus

  • Strong analytical skills with the ability to analyze data and identify trends.

  • Excellent project management skills with the ability to manage multiple projects simultaneously.

  • Experience with ERP software systems, preferably in a shipping or logistics environment, ideally AS400 and/or Dynamics 365.

  • Excellent communication skills with the ability to effectively communicate with team members at all levels of the organization.

  • Strong leadership skills with the ability to motivate and inspire team members.

  • Detail-oriented with a focus on continuous improvement and innovation.

  • The position requires the ability to work with a personal computer in a Windows environment. Use Microsoft Office Suite software including Word, Excel, PowerPoint, and Outlook and the Internet, if required.

  • Valid driver's license and a good driving record.

  • Ability to travel up to 20%, at times.
